Christmas Cookies
- 1 cup butter or margarine
- 2/3 cup sugar
- 1 cup firmly packed brown sugar
- 1 egg beaten
- 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
- 2 1/2 cups all-purpose flour
- 2 teaspoons baking soda
- 1/8 teaspoon salt
- 1 cup regular oats, uncooked
- 1 cup chopped dated
- 1 cup chopped pecans
- Additional sugar
Cream butter in a large mixing bowl; gradually add 2/3 cup sugar and brown sugar, beating until light and and fluffy. Add egg; beat well. Stir in vanilla.
Sift together flour, soda, and salt; add to creamed mixture, blending well. Stir in oats in oats, dates and pecans.
Shape dough into 3/4 inch balls, and roll in additional sugar. Place 2 inches apart on greased cookie sheets. Bake at 350° for 10 10 to 12 minutes. (Cookies will puff up and then flatten.) Remove to wire racks to cool. Store in airtight containers.
Yield: about 7 dozen.
